Easy Apple Pie
Pie season is here this quick version is my go-to — soft, warm, and full of cinnamon, ginger, and tender apples.
20 min prep
45 min cook
Elements
- 2 firm apples
- 1 tbsp cinnamon
- 1 tsp ginger
- ½ cup soft brown sugar
- 1 tbsp lemon juice
- 1 cup sugar
- 110 g butter
- 2 eggs
- ¾ cup flour
- 1 cup buttermilk
- 1 tsp vanilla
- 1 tbsp baking powder
- ½ cup ground almonds
- ¼ tsp salt
- 2 tbsp sliced almonds (for topping)
Alchemy
- Preheat oven to 180°C. Butter and line a pie dish.
- Peel & dice apples. Cook with cinnamon, ginger, brown sugar, and lemon juice ~20–30 min until tender. Cool.
- Beat butter + sugar until fluffy. Add eggs & vanilla one at a time.
- Fold in sifted flour, baking powder, salt, alternating with buttermilk.
- Add the ground almonds.
- Place cooled apple mix in pie dish, top with batter, sprinkle sliced almonds.
- Bake ~45 min until golden and a skewer comes out clean.
